Health economist Jason Semprini faced a serious challenge in the peer review process when he submitted the results of his research on mandatory HPV vaccine policies for scientific publication. In his study, he found that, contrary to expectations, mandate policies in some communities had little impact on reducing overall cancer rates—a finding that highlights the complexities of human behavior in response to government mandates.
However, the peer review process, which is the primary tool for experts to assess the credibility of articles, faltered in this case. The reviewer mistakenly assumed that Semprini’s research questioned the efficacy of the vaccine itself, while the main topic was the effectiveness of a government policy. Such errors, combined with the massive volume of submissions, have severely strained the traditional volunteer-based review system. Now, with the rise of artificial intelligence, fundamental questions are being raised about the survival and accuracy of this vital process in the scientific world.
